• Just found out that in my feed pubDate shows the UTC time. Local time difference that I’ve set in setting does not apply to the feed. How can I fix this? Thanks!

    You don’t. UTC is the most commonly used standard for RSS feeds. The users feed reader will convert the time to their local time. If you changed it, then some feed readers might choke on your feed.
